我在下面的代码中绘制了美国不同州的谋杀率,该代码在R的USArrests数据集中给出。
library(ggplot2)
crimes <-data.frame(state = tolower(rownames(USArrests)), USArrests)
states_map <-map_data("state")
ggplot(crimes, aes(map_id = state)) +
geom_map(aes(fill = Murder), map = states_map) +
expand_limits(x = states_map$long, y = states_map$lat)
在地图中,较低的值以较暗的色调显示,较高的值以较亮的值显示。我想颠倒这一点,即较浅的色调较低,较暗的色调较高。
提前致谢。